Odd that the oil topic came up just after a little "experiment" at work.

A few days ago, one of the guys had Regular oil 5W30, Mobil1 5W30, A bottle 
of STP and a flat edge (relatively heavy) screwdriver.   He dipped the blade 
of the screwdriver into each and had several of us (taking turns and 
cleaning hands and screwdriver each time) holding the screwdriver tip 
between thumb and forefinger with palm above and handle of screwdriver 
hanging down.  Easy to do with nothing on the blade AND with oil on it AND 
with Mobil1 on it.  But, even though it was more viscous to the touch, it 
was virtually impossible to keep the screwdriver from falling when it was 
dipped into the STP.

Now, this makes me think that it might be a good idea to add some (how 
much???) STP at oil change time.  I looked at their web site and could not 
find any specifications for STP.  I was looking to see if there was a 
statement about ZDDP content, but was unable to find anything.

Does anyone on VV have a clue as to ZDDP content of STP and what would be an 
appropriate ratio of oil (either type) to ZDDP if adding at oil change time. 
I'm not condoning this, just trying to investigate at this point.
